SCAR T-8: Judge Matthew J. Perry Col, Sound, 29 minutes. U. S. District Court Judge Matthew J. Perry is interviewed by Dr. Grace Jordan McFadden of the University of S. C. Perry describes the impact of segregation in his youth. He speaks on his education at "Booker T. Washington High School" and at "S. C. State College" undergraduate and law school programs. Discusses his efforts on behalf of Harvey Gantt at Clemson and Henri Dobbins Monteith at University of South Carolina. He talks about the integration of the state parks and the "tuition grants law." Note: from the series "Quest for Human / Civil Rights - Oral Recollections of Black South Carolinians."
